Output 15837660a161a4423013cd0332496f86be346308c46ef6ef4105864f8d82b621:1

value
647480
script pubkey
OP_0 OP_PUSHBYTES_20 325006870a9292429c952ea65f2bac8eef3c4d93
address
ltc1qxfgqdpc2j2fy98y496n972av3mhncnvnvwp720
transaction
15837660a161a4423013cd0332496f86be346308c46ef6ef4105864f8d82b621
spent
true